html如何从链接的视频中返回

html如何从链接的视频中返回

HTML如何从链接的视频中返回:使用HTML视频元素、JavaScript事件监听、通过表单或按钮触发跳转

在HTML中实现从链接的视频返回到前一个页面或一个特定页面,可以通过多种方法来实现。使用HTML视频元素嵌入视频、通过JavaScript事件监听视频播放状态、通过表单或按钮触发跳转是常见的方法。接下来我们将详细描述如何实现这些步骤。

一、使用HTML视频元素嵌入视频

HTML5提供了一个强大的<video>标签,可以让我们在网页中直接嵌入和播放视频。嵌入视频的基本格式如下:

<video id="myVideo" controls>

<source src="video.mp4" type="video/mp4">

Your browser does not support the video tag.

</video>

在这个例子中,我们使用了<video>标签,并通过<source>标签指定了视频的源文件。controls属性允许用户控制视频的播放、暂停、音量等。

二、通过JavaScript事件监听视频播放状态

为了实现从视频中返回的功能,我们需要利用JavaScript来监听视频的播放状态。当视频播放结束时,我们可以触发一个事件来执行返回操作。以下是一个示例代码:

<script>

document.getElementById('myVideo').addEventListener('ended', function() {

window.history.back();

});

</script>

在这个例子中,我们为视频元素添加了一个事件监听器。当视频播放结束(ended事件)时,浏览器会自动调用window.history.back()函数,从而将用户返回到前一个页面。

三、通过表单或按钮触发跳转

有时候,我们可能需要提供一个按钮,让用户在任何时候都可以返回到前一个页面或一个特定页面。以下是一个示例代码:

<button onclick="goBack()">Go Back</button>

<script>

function goBack() {

window.history.back();

}

</script>

在这个例子中,我们创建了一个按钮,并通过onclick事件绑定了一个名为goBack的JavaScript函数。当用户点击按钮时,浏览器会调用window.history.back()函数,从而将用户返回到前一个页面。

四、结合项目管理系统和实际应用

在实际的项目开发中,我们可能需要使用项目管理系统来协同工作。推荐使用研发项目管理系统PingCode通用项目协作软件Worktile来管理和跟踪项目进展。这些工具可以帮助团队更高效地协作,确保项目按时交付。

PingCode提供了全面的研发项目管理功能,包括需求管理、任务跟踪、代码管理等,适合研发团队使用。而Worktile则是一款通用项目协作软件,适用于各种类型的团队和项目,提供了任务管理、时间管理、文档协作等功能。

五、总结与延伸

通过以上方法,我们可以在HTML中实现从链接的视频返回到前一个页面或一个特定页面的功能。使用HTML视频元素、通过JavaScript事件监听、通过表单或按钮触发跳转是实现这一功能的关键步骤。在实际的项目开发中,推荐使用PingCodeWorktile等项目管理系统来协同工作,提高团队的工作效率。

在进一步的开发中,我们可以根据项目的具体需求,结合更多的技术和工具来优化和扩展这一功能。例如,可以使用CSS来美化视频播放器的界面,使用更多的JavaScript事件来处理不同的用户交互,甚至可以结合后端技术来实现更复杂的功能。

通过不断学习和实践,我们可以掌握更多的前端开发技巧,为用户提供更好的体验。希望这篇文章对你有所帮助,祝你在前端开发的道路上取得更大的成就!

相关问答FAQs:

1. 如何从链接的视频中返回到HTML页面?
要从链接的视频中返回到HTML页面,您可以按下浏览器的返回按钮或使用键盘上的后退键。这将导航回您之前浏览的HTML页面。

2. 我在链接的视频中播放后,如何返回到HTML页面?
播放链接的视频后,您可以使用浏览器的返回按钮,通常位于浏览器工具栏的左上角。单击此按钮将返回到您之前所在的HTML页面。

3. 如何在观看链接视频后回到HTML页面?
要在观看链接视频后回到HTML页面,您可以使用浏览器的返回功能。在大多数浏览器中,您可以通过单击浏览器工具栏上的返回按钮或使用键盘上的后退键来实现。这将带您回到之前浏览的HTML页面。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/3297045

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部